		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><b>Integrated house tweets into our single property websites </b><br />A client and I created a house that tweets as a way for the house to tell its story.  There&#39;s now a stream of tweets from coming from the house we’re selling on its single property website.  Check out the house tweets: <a href="http://www.355santarita.com" rel="nofollow">http://www.355santarita.com</a>   <br />&#8220;I&#39;m three blocks from Starbucks.&#8221; <br /> &#8221;There&#39;s some great tennis courts around the corner.&#8221;  <br />&#8220;I&#39;m open today from 1:30 PM to 4:30. Come see me!&#8221; <br />  People follow the house, and tune in to its story over time. And it&#39;s fun to do!   </p>
<p><b>Agent recruiting campaign</b><br />A client is growing his real estate brokerage and wants to recruit the right agents to his firm, but there aren’t enough hours in the day to meet and follow up with his long list of topnotch candidates.  So we’re extending his reach with a lead-generating website and email campaign to help him cultivate relationships with agents he’d like to hire.  [Check out a few pages of the website mockup at <a href="http://www.slideshare.net/DreyfusProperties/dreyfus-recruiting-website%5D" rel="nofollow">http://www.slideshare.net/DreyfusProperties/dre&#8230;</a>   </p>
<p><b>Buyer lead generation campaign </b><br />I&#39;m now working with a broker on a lead generation system that delivers homebuyer leads to agents.  The goal is an Internet marketing system that’s scalable and automates follow up to generate Internet leads and help agents manage leads more effectively.  We plan to buy PPC traffic from Homegain, paired with a backend contact management system that works with our IDX.  Jeff, hats off to you for implementing your CRM system in 2009!</p>
